    Nvidia is Micron's only GDDR6X launch partner. [22] GDDR6X offers increased per-pin bandwidth between 19–21 Gbit/s with PAM4 signaling, allowing two bits per symbol to be transmitted and replacing earlier NRZ (non return to zero, PAM2) coding that provided only one bit per symbol, thereby limiting the per-pin bandwidth of GDDR6 to 16 Gbit/s.     The Lovelace architecture can use either GDDR6 or GDDR6X memory. GDDR6X memory features on the desktop GeForce RTX 40 series while the more energy-efficient GDDR6 memory is used on its corresponding mobile versions and on RTX A6000 workstation GPUs.

    Their primary characteristics are higher clock frequencies for both the DRAM core and I/O interface, which provides greater memory bandwidth for GPUs. As of 2025, there are nine successive generations of GDDR: GDDR2, GDDR3, GDDR4, GDDR5, GDDR5X, GDDR6, GDDR6X, GDDR6W, and GDDR7. GDDR was initially known as DDR SGRAM.
